BREAKING: Two Co-defendants of Abba Kyari Sentenced to Jail

abba kyari

Two co-defendants in a suit filed by the National Drug Law Enforcement Agency (NDLEA) against suspended DCP Abba Kyari over an alleged drug trade were convicted and sentenced to two years in jail by a Federal High Court in Abuja on Tuesday.

In a ruling, Justice Emeka Nwite noted that because Chibunna Umeibe and Emeka Ezenwanne, the 6th and 7th defendants, acknowledged to committing the NDLEA’s charges 5, 6, and 7, they “are consequently convicted accordingly.”

On each of the counts 5, 6, and 7, Justice Nwite sentenced them to two years in jail.

He stated that the terms would begin on the day the defendants were apprehended by the NDLEA and would run concurrently.

The two defendants, Umeibe and Ezenwanne, who are the 6th and 7th defendants in the case, are accused drug traffickers, who were apprehended by Nigerian police at the Akanu Ibiam International Airport in Enugu and handed over to the NDLEA.

The anti-narcotics agency had filed five, six, and seven counts against them, to which they pleaded guilty to all the counts.

Sunday Joseph, counsel for the NDLEA, told Justice Emeka Nwite that two applications seeking a plea bargain in the cases of Umeibe and Ezenwanne had been filed at the resumed hearing.

The motions, dated June 13, were filed on June 14, according to Joseph.

E. U. Okenyi, the lawyers for the two defendants, also agreed with Joseph’s submission.
